For the 2024 school year, there are 8 private schools belonging to Other special emphasis association(s) serving 1,410 students in Tennessee. You can also find more schools membership associations in Tennessee.
The top ranked private schools belonging to Other special emphasis association(s) in Tennessee include Knoxville Catholic High School and Woodland Presbyterian School.
88% of private schools belonging to Other special emphasis association(s) in Tennessee are religiously affiliated (most commonly Seventh Day Adventist and Catholic).
